Ameenah Muhammad-Diggins
Ameenah Muhmmad-Diggins is an American Muslim author and speaker. Her work is inspired by her love of community and her experiences as an African American Muslim growing up in Philadelphia. Ameenah’s book, Bashirah and the Amazing Bean Pie, made history in 2019 by becoming the first Muslim children’s book to be adapted and produced into a stage play by a top-10 US children’s museum.
